TASK distributes offer letters to successfully skilled candidates

Telangana Academy for Skill and Knowledge (TASK) has been conducting several skill-based training courses for youth from various districts of Telangana. In the valedictory function held on 20th March 2017, TASK distributed certificates to successfully skilled candidates. The training courses were offered in partnership with ICICI Foundation for Inclusive Growth.

Almost a year ago, Telangana Academy for Skill and Knowledge (TASK) and ICICI Foundation for Inclusive Growth had signed an MOU in April 2016 for enabling supply of skilling manpower to the industry. They had decided to adopt new age technologies in line with industry needs and today over 600+ of them have been mobilised and skilled across Telangana of which over 90% of them have secured employment from several organizations in the roles around office administration, sales, retail and web designing.
One of the key challenges of this collaboration was the mobilization of youth from districts and convincing them to come to Hyderabad for a 90 day period for skilling. These youth mobilized were from varied qualification backgrounds (10th standard, Intermediate and Degree) who were brought to Hyderabad and the boarding and lodging was sponsored by TASK and skilling by the ICICI Foundation. These skilling sessions were delivered through Instructor Led Training, Self-Study Labs and Role Play sessions. The intensive 90 days skilling helped the students to transform and mould themselves to the market and industry requirements.

TASK Offer Letters

The youth regained confidence and new skills were able to secure employment offers from companies like Apollo Healthcare Centers, Varun Motors, Mallik Motors Godrej, More Supermarket, HDB Financial Services Ltd, Bharti Airtel Limited, Karvy , Shoppers Stop to name a few.

TASK Apollo Offer LetterSpeaking at the valedictory function today at the TASK office Principal Secretary~ Industries and ITEC, Mr Jayesh Ranjan congratulated the youth who secured offers and handed over their offer letters. He informed the students to stay focused on being disciplined at their place of work, adapt to their culture and enhance skills for further growth.

Mr. Sujiv Nair –CEO TASK mentioned that the unique part of this collaboration effort was that TASK was able to reach out to youth based in rural/remote districts. The youth who secured job offers were majorly from districts of Mahbubnagar, Siddipet, Nalgonda, Karimnagar and Adilabad. Of those who secured jobs about 38% were women and about 63% of the youth were from economically weaker sections.
